The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) has delayed the much-anticipated announcement of the squad for the ICC Champions Trophy 2025. Initially planned to be revealed during a press conference in Mumbai at 12 AM ISthe announcement has been postponed due to ongoing discussions among key decision-makers.
Rohit Sharma and Ajit Agarkar Lead Selection Talks
Reports indicate that Indian skipper Rohit Sharma and chief selector Ajit Agarkar are still in deliberations over the final composition of the 15-member team. The duo faces tough decisions, particularly regarding the pace department. jasprit bumrah’s recent back issues and Mohammed Shami’s fitness—having been out of action since the ODI World Cup 2023 final on November 19—are significant factors influencing the selection process.
Tournament Details
The ICC Champions Trophy 2025 is slated to commence on February 19, with matches to be hosted across Pakistan and Dubai. Defending champions Pakistan will kick off the tournament against New Zealand in Lahore, while India’s fixtures will all take place in Dubai. The much-anticipated clash between India and Pakistan is also scheduled in Dubai, adding to the excitement surrounding the event.
India’s Opening Match and Venue Dynamics
Team India will begin their campaign on February 20 against Bangladesh at the Dubai International Stadium. Dubai will also host one semifinal and potentially the final, contingent on India’s qualification. Should India not make the final, the title decider will be held in Lahore on March 9.
Reserve Days and Format
A reserve day has been allocated for both the semifinal and final to ensure completion in case of interruptions. If the final scheduled for March 9 is affected, the match will take place on March 10. All 15 matches of the tournament will follow a day-night format, adding to the event’s allure.
